As a new concept of reactor, traveling wave reactor (TWR) is under fundamental research. In this paper, we modeled the main parts of primary loop of TP-1 sodium cooled traveling wave reactor, which was designed by TerrraPower Co., and developed a Transient and safety Analysis code for Sodium cooled TWR (TAST) with Fortran program. We first performed a steady analysis based on this code to evaluate the accuracy of this code. The calculated results agreed well with design parameters. After this, this program was used to simulate the loss of flow accident and reactivity insertion accident separately. The transient safety analysis indicated that TWR can work safely under these two accident conditions.
